Why These Are the Top Plumbing Contractors in White Sands Missile Range

** The plumbing market serving White Sands Missile Range is almost exclusively based in Las Cruces, approximately 40 miles west of the base. This creates a competitive but high-quality market, as plumbers must be reliable enough to warrant the travel distance for service calls. The competition level is moderate, with a mix of long-standing local companies and national franchises. Customers, including a significant number of military families, prioritize trustworthiness, prompt response times, and clear, upfront pricing. Typical pricing reflects the specialized nature of serving a dispersed community and can be slightly higher than national averages due to travel time. Service call fees typically range from $75 - $150, with hourly labor rates between $90 - $150. The overall quality of providers is high, as evidenced by strong review profiles, with an emphasis on professionalism and expertise to meet the needs of both residential and potential commercial clients associated with the base.

1How does the high-desert climate of White Sands Missile Range affect my plumbing, and what maintenance is specific to this area?

The arid climate and highly mineralized water common in the Tularosa Basin lead to accelerated scale buildup in pipes and appliances. We strongly recommend installing a water softener to combat hard water and scheduling annual descaling of water heaters. Furthermore, the extreme temperature swings between day and night can stress exposed pipes, making proper insulation a priority, especially for homes with plumbing in exterior walls or crawl spaces.

2Are plumbing service costs higher here compared to other parts of New Mexico due to our remote location?

Yes, service costs can be moderately higher. White Sands Missile Range's secure, remote location means plumbers often have longer travel times and may need specific base access credentials, which factors into service fees. However, obtaining multiple estimates from local, base-authorized contractors is the best way to ensure fair pricing. Regional material costs are generally consistent, but the labor component reflects the unique logistical considerations of serving the installation.

3What should I look for when choosing a plumber who can service homes on White Sands Missile Range?

The most critical factor is verifying the plumbing company is pre-approved and credentialed for base access. Always ask for proof of this authorization. Additionally, choose a plumber familiar with the specific challenges of local water quality and the common housing types on base (e.g., older government quarters). They should be licensed, bonded, and insured in the state of New Mexico, with verifiable local references.

4My drains are slow, but I avoid chemical cleaners. What are common local causes, and how are they fixed?

In this area, slow drains are frequently caused by a combination of hard water scale accumulation and sand/sediment from the desert environment entering the system. Professional plumbers will typically use hydro-jetting, which is highly effective at blasting away this mineral and grit buildup without damaging your pipes. For prevention, installing drain screens and having a softener can significantly reduce recurrence.

5Is there a best time of year for major plumbing projects or replacements here?

Late spring and early fall are ideal. Summers bring extreme heat, which can make attic or crawl space work hazardous, and winter nights can dip below freezing, risking pipe freeze during certain phases of a project. Scheduling during milder seasons ensures more comfortable working conditions for technicians and minimizes weather-related delays. It also allows you to address any exterior plumbing vulnerabilities before the winter freeze arrives.
